On Feb 10, 2012, at 4:33 AM, PS wrote:

Hello,
Is there a way for me to force a server to accept the cipher that I am 
choosing? Below you can see my http_port directive.

http_port 3128 ssl-bump generate-host-certificates=on 
dynamic_cert_mem_cache_size=4MB  
key=/usr/local/squid/ssl_cert/private/squid-rsa-3.2.pem 
cert=/usr/local/squid/ssl_cert/squid-3.2.pem version=4 cipher=RC4-SHA

It seems like every site that I connect to while using Squid, the server always 
chooses Cipher Suite: TLS_RSA_WITH_CAMELLIA_256_CBC_SHA (0x0084). I'm not sure 
why. Exactly what does the cipher option do?
